I have 277 Dell Latitude Laptops with Win XP SP2 to configure.
What or rather how can I make settings easier to set on each laptop? (EI: Scripts, Reg edits, ETC) I want to do the following: Set a specific wallpaper Set classic mode (theme) Bypass all the orriginal setup for windows media player (when you 1st log on to an account you have to run all the settings.) Set a new default printer Display the "My computer, network, and My Docs" Icons on the desktop I don't have AD nor am I allowed to set it up yet. The profile is for the students and I cant creat a roaming profile because it brings the longon process to a halt. Any help would be much appreciated. Thank you, |
